Sowing dates

Cultivation of Tsuga canadensis from seed is a patient process that requires cold stratification for 2 to 3 months at temperatures between 1°C and 5°C. Sowing in spring is recommended for optimal germination success.

The seeds should be sown in a well-draining, acidic, organic-rich medium. Covering them with a very thin layer of substrate is crucial, as hemlock seeds require precise placement to prevent fungal decay before germination.

Once seedlings emerge, they must be kept in partial shade. Direct, intense sunlight can kill young hemlocks, so nurseries usually employ shade cloths or natural canopy protection during the first few growing seasons.

Vegetative propagation via cuttings is frequently used for cultivars to ensure genetic uniformity. Cuttings taken from current-season growth in late summer respond well to rooting hormones under misting systems.

Young plants require consistent moisture in the root zone. Ensuring the soil never dries out completely during the first two years of development is essential for establishing a robust root system before transplantation.

Growing requirements

Eastern hemlock is a prominent member of the Pinaceae family, native to the humid forests of North America. It is characterized by its elegant, feathery foliage and graceful, pendulous branch tips that grow well in cool, moist environments.

The species prefers deep, cool, moist, and well-drained acidic soils. It struggles significantly in heavy clay or alkaline soils, where nutrient deficiencies often lead to chlorosis and stunted growth patterns.

It is remarkably shade-tolerant, making it an excellent candidate for understory plantings or sheltered north-facing garden locations. However, protection from drying winter winds is necessary to prevent needle desiccation.

Moisture is the primary driver of health for this species. In regions with lower humidity, overhead irrigation is highly beneficial, as it mimics the moist mountain air where these trees naturally thrive.

Maintenance involves providing adequate mulch around the root zone, which helps keep the soil cool and moist. Annual fertilization with acidic-loving plant food should be applied during early spring to support active growth.

Main diseases and pests

The most devastating pest is the hemlock woolly adelgid (HWA). This invasive insect feeds on the sap at the base of the needles, which can kill healthy trees within a few years if left untreated.

Spider mites are common in drier climates or during periods of prolonged heat. They cause the needles to appear dusty or greyish-yellow, and regular inspections are needed to catch infestations early.

Root rot, particularly Phytophthora, is a significant threat when soil drainage is poor. Ensuring the tree is planted on slightly elevated ground or in well-aerated soil is the best way to prevent fungal pathogens.

Sooty mold can sometimes grow on the honeydew excreted by adelgids. While not a direct parasite, it hinders photosynthesis and indicates a need for immediate pest management interventions.

  • Integrated pest management for HWA control
  • Regular soil drainage assessment
  • Sanitary pruning of dead or infected branches
  • Strategic monitoring during warm summer months
